Transaction 25402d92b1bb4f5631d37b77ba5cfd56d5247155b6a86be3156164c23c7f8d94
1 Input
1 Output
-
25402d92b1bb4f5631d37b77ba5cfd56d5247155b6a86be3156164c23c7f8d94:0
- value
- 985005
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b45395023fc0a11c6460ae16e359585c6f1f7c9
- address
- bc1qtdznj5prls9pr3jxptskudv4shr0ra7f9drwnd